log4j常用配置

2021-06-08 09:05:10 字數 703 閱讀 9852

(1)、如果

要分天輸出日誌,該如何配置?

其中:r——是指日誌輸出源,可任意命名

(2)、如果要限制每個日誌檔案大小不超過100m,該如何配置?

其中:r——是指日誌輸出源,可任意命名

(3)、如果相同包結構中的類,列印的日誌輸出到同乙個日誌檔案中,該如何配置?

log4j.logger.com.calss1=info,file

log4j.logger.com.calss2=info,file

其中:com —— 包名

calss1,class2 —— 相同包名下的兩個類

file —— 輸出源,可任意命名

mylog.log —— 日誌檔案的名稱,兩個類共用乙個輸出源,即日誌輸出到同乙個日誌檔案

(4)、如果日誌只在控制台上輸出,不在日誌檔案中輸出,該如何配置?

其中:r——是指日誌輸出源,可任意命名

(5)、除了列印日誌內容,還要在日誌的開頭列印出包的2級目錄名、類名、記錄日誌的行數,又如何配置?

其中:%c —— 輸出日誌資訊所屬的類目,通常就是所在類的全名,即包括類所屬的包名

%f —— 輸出日誌訊息產生時所在的檔名稱,即類名,這和%c不同,這裡只列印類的名稱,不包括包名。

%l —— 輸出日誌訊息發生時在**中的行號

%m —— 輸出日誌具體資訊

常用log4j配置

常用log4j配置,一般可以採用兩種方式,properties和.xml,下面舉兩個簡單的例子 一 log4j.properties 設定org.zblog域對應的級別info,debug,warn,error和輸出地a1,a2 log4j.category.org.zblog error,a1 l...

常用log4j配置

常用log4j配置,一般可以採用兩種方式,properties和.xml,下面舉兩個簡單的例子 一 log4j.properties 設定.zblog域對應的級別info,debug,warn,error和輸出地a1,a2 log4j.category.zblog error,a1 log4j.ca...

常用log4j配置

常用log4j配置,一般可以採用兩種方式,properties和.xml,下面舉兩個簡單的例子 一 log4j.properties 設定org.zblog域對應的級別info,debug,warn,error和輸出地a1,a2 log4j.category.org.zblog error,a1 l...